Output ae79d67b70924330ec493f609f2917cb8583362e7627d0ea3ef53c8bca914a95:2

value
27529303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f25e69b9804d6dec58314524aa8ff357865993e OP_EQUAL
address
MSnTWXuSUzo9HNq6ffBBTDZFjEWzfgAWyF
transaction
ae79d67b70924330ec493f609f2917cb8583362e7627d0ea3ef53c8bca914a95
spent
true